SOURCE: i cant use my web cam how can i install my webcam

Before you install a driver, go to device manager and look for the imaging device. If you can't see imaging device. Press FN and Esc at the same time and you will see imaging device will appear. If it didnt press it again. Then go to consumersupport.lenovo.com to download the driver. Once your done installing the driver. Powercycle system and check if it will work.

How do i restore my hp hdx18 to factory install settings? completely wipe it

Turn the computer off.
Turn the computer on, and look for a message like "press BLAH to enter System Recovery".
When you see the message, press the BLAH key.
This will start a complete "restore-to-factory" install of Windows.

Or, if you have a set of "System Recovery" CD/DVD disks from HP, then insert the 1st disk,
restart your computer, and select to boot your computer from the CD/DVD drive.

Or, there may be software already on your computer that lets you "burn" a set of "System Recovery" CD/DVD disks -- have 10 CD-R disks, and 5 DVD-R disks -- you may need to use most of these "blank" disks.
